Selected: CO. CAVAN, LAVEY, CHURCH (CI)
Name: | UNKNOWN ARCHITECT |
Building: | CO. CAVAN, LAVEY, CHURCH (CI) |
Date: | 1820ca? |
Nature: | New hall and tower church. 'The church, a very neat edifice, was erected by aid of a gift of £900 from the late Board of First Fruits, in 1817.'(Lewis) Costegalde & Walker give date as 1822 and amount of gict as £830. |
Refs: |
Samuel Lewis, A Topographical dictionary of Ireland (1837), 247; Kevin V. Mulligan, The Buildings of Ireland: South Ulster (2013), 537; Claude Costegalde & Brian Walker, The Church of Ireland: an illustrated history (2013), 241. |
Name: | UNKNOWN ARCHITECT |
Building: | CO. CAVAN, LAVEY, CHURCH (CI) |
Date: | 1881ca |
Nature: | Listed among churches in Kilmore diocese 'lately restored' or 'in process of restoration' in Bishops's report to Diocesan Synod, Sep 1881. |
Refs: |
Irish Ecclesiastical Gazette 23, no. 90., 17 Sep 1881, 640. |
